Rediscovering the Wonder: Why Cabinets of Curiosities Are Captivating Collectors Again



There was a time when enthusiasts really did not simply buy to possess-- they curated their collections as tales. Lengthy prior to minimal insides and digital galleries, the "cupboard of inquisitiveness" was the ultimate expression of interest, preference, and intelligence. Additionally called wunderkammern, these cabinets were less about storage and more about spectacle-- elaborate screens full of unusual minerals, maintained bugs, tribal artefacts, scientific marvels, and artistic treasures. They were a declaration of understanding and marvel.



Fast-forward to today, and something interesting is occurring. The cupboard of interests is making a quiet but striking comeback. In an age filled with electronic material, there's a growing wish for the substantial, the special, and the storied. Modern collection agencies are reviving the spirit of these cabinets-- not simply in the literal feeling however in how they approach collecting: with thoughtfulness, intentionality, and a passion for the uncommon.
